Ex-controller charged in Pa. drilling embezzlement
PITTSBURGH — The former controller of a Marcellus Shale natural gas drilling firm has been charged in an ongoing federal investigation of more than $5.4 million allegedly embezzled from the Western Pennsylvania business.
The owner of Falcon Drilling LLC in Indiana, Pa., says he wants to review the criminal charges against his former employee before commenting. She’s identified in court papers filed today as Cheryl Diane Brooks. Her defense attorney did not immediately return a call for comment.
In February, the chief operating officer of the company, 52-year-old Larry Winckler of Indiana, was charged by state police with embezzling nearly $1 million.
The state police charged Winckler based on information provided by Brooks, who was not charged then. The state charges against Winckler were dropped so federal prosecutors could take over the case.
